Veggie was born in Kaifeng and grew up in Kaifeng, a true local cat through and through. Back on the streets, it was the toughest little bully around. Heidan was its most loyal sidekick. One did the stealing, the other did the snatching. Together, they were unstoppable. Until one day, they picked the wrong target. Veggie was prowling near Harmonic Span when it spotted a meat pie in the hands of a big, burly man. Veggie had Heidan rush in as a distraction while it looped around behind to make off with the pie. The man did not even dodge. He simply hooked a foot out. Heidan went down face-first, and the man caught Veggie with the same easy motion as if it weighed nothing. The cat and dog fought like mad in his grip. The man did not get angry. He crouched down instead, studying them with amused interest. "Well now. Would you look at you two." "One starts the trouble, and the other actually goes for it. That's something." He split the pie in half. One piece went to the whimpering Heidan other he held out in front of Veggie. Heidan would not eat. It pushed its share toward Veggie with its nose. Veggie, however, stared at the man warily. There was something about him that put it on edge. Seeing neither of them bite, the man laughed. "What, you think I put something in it?" They were scared stiff, yet still trying to shield each other. The man laughed again, softer this time. "Fine. You two remind me of my old brothers. Loyal to the bone." After that, the man kept showing up. Sometimes he brought food. Sometimes he just watched them roughhouse. Then one day, Veggie and Heidan followed him for a long while. Somehow, they ended up in a place that was clean and beautiful, with walls so high and crowds so thick it made Veggie's head spin. And that was where they stayed. There was food that never ran out, fat carp to catch, and more games than they could count. When the man strolled past the pond now, he would often pause to watch them and sigh. "Yeah. You little rascals have it good." "Me? I'm not half as happy as I used to be." Veggie could not understand a word of it. But Veggie knew this: there was food, there were fish, and Heidan was here to play with. That made it the best place in the world.
